A global insurance media company is seeking a talented graphic designer to join their team in London. This role involves creating design outputs based on marketing briefs and ensuring brand consistency across various channels.

Ideal candidates should be well-versed in Adobe Creative Suite, possess strong design skills, and be detail-oriented. The position is onsite, Monday to Friday, and off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to market-leading events.

How to prepare for a job interview at HRtechX

Know Your Design Tools Inside Out

Make sure you're well-versed in Adobe Creative Suite, as this is crucial for the role. Brush up on your skills and be ready to discuss specific projects where you've used these tools effectively.

Showcase Your Portfolio

Bring a well-organised portfolio that highlights your best work. Tailor it to include projects that align with the company's brand and marketing goals, demonstrating your ability to create design outputs based on briefs.

Understand Brand Consistency

Familiarise yourself with the company's brand guidelines and be prepared to discuss how you ensure brand consistency across various channels. This shows that you understand the importance of maintaining a cohesive brand image.

Prepare for Design Challenges

Expect to face some design challenges during the interview. Practice thinking on your feet by working through potential scenarios or briefs they might present, showcasing your problem-solving skills and creativity.
